Instrument RestClient for Observability
This commit instruments the new `RestClient` HTTP client for observability. Since this client is sharing its HTTP infrastructure with `RestTemplate` and operates on the same request/response types, this instrumentation reuses the Observation convention and context. This choice makes sense since one can build a new `RestClient` instance using a `RestTemplate` instance, effectively reusing the underlying configuration. Closes gh-31114
